This property, located at 14, Craneshaugh Close, NE46 2PG, Hexham, is a detached house built between 1976 and 1982, with a floor area of 131 square meters. The property features fully double-glazed windows and a pitched roof with 150 mm of loft insulation. The current energy rating is 'D', while the potential energy rating value is 'B'. The main heating system is a boiler and radiators, powered by mains gas. The property has five heated rooms and no fireplaces. The running costs are £1532 per year, and the energy costs can be reduced by £934 per year. - Based on our analysis, this property has a HomeScore of 601 out of 999.
